SEC. 19-1-37. Franklin County.

Franklin County is bounded by beginning at the northwest corner of township seven, range one, east; thence east with the township line to a point one mile east of the range line between ranges five and six, east; thence south on the section line, one mile from said range line, to the township line between townships four and five; thence west with said township line to the Homochitto River; thence down, with the meanderings of said river, to the basis meridian line; thence north on said meridian line to the beginning. The county site is Meadville.

SOURCES: Codes, 1871, Sec. 37; 1880, Sec. 41; 1892, Sec. 365; 1906, Sec. 428; Hemingway's 1917, Sec. 3844; 1930, Sec. 3906; 1942, 3041; Laws, Dec. 21, 1809.
